Output 21f83a8481d861a63a437e9508a257e7478a3b53d82b344a181592e7c6ff1afd:1

value
300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 514e0e69841dbbfafb347912de4d7e02c64be1e1 OP_EQUALVERIFY OP_CHECKSIG
address
18QuEz8CDzqthZiWyskWUgo86w6eNg45vY
transaction
21f83a8481d861a63a437e9508a257e7478a3b53d82b344a181592e7c6ff1afd
spent
true